1. Web-aplikacija za izračun troškova putovanja motornim vozilima u Republici Hrvatskoj
- Author
-
Markulin, Fran and Bosnić, Ivana
- Subjects
responzivnost ,responsiveness ,route calculation ,cijena goriva ,dizajn ,TEHNIČKE ZNANOSTI. Računarstvo ,izračun rute ,design ,Croatian Motorways ,route ,potrošnja goriva ,Hrvatske autoceste ,web application ,toll ,Republika Hrvatska ,fuel consumption ,vanjsko programsko sučelje ,cestarina ,Google Maps API ,Republic of Croatia ,TECHNICAL SCIENCES. Computing ,API ,ruta ,web-aplikacija ,fuel price - Abstract
Ovaj rad opisuje proces razvoja Web-aplikacije koja korisniku omogućuje unos polazišta, zaustavljanja i odredišta unutar Republike Hrvatske, dionice naplate cestarine na dobivenoj ruti, točan model osobnog vozila u svrhu dohvaćanja službene prosječne potrošnje iz baze podataka ili ručni unos prosječne potrošnje te cijenu goriva, a zatim pruža ukupnu cijenu puta. Aplikacija je potpuno responzivna i prilagođava se različitim širinama prozora za prikaz te komunicira s vanjskim programskim sučeljem Hrvatskih autocesta za dohvat podataka o cijenama cestarine. Sadrži jednostavan i lijep, moderan dizajn i intuitivna je za korištenje. Za izračun rute koristi vanjsko programsko sučelje Google Maps API koje brzo i precizno izračunava rute te vraća podatke o njima. This paper describes the process of developing a web application that allows users to enter the origin, stops and destination within the Republic of Croatia, the toll road sections on the given route, the exact model of the car from the database in order to fetch the official average fuel consumption or to manually enter the average fuel consumption, as well as the fuel price after which it provides the total cost of the trip. The application is fully responsive and adapts to different viewport widths and communicates with the API (Application Programming Interface) of the Croatian Motorways for retrieving toll price data. It features a simple and beautiful modern design and is intuitive to use. For route calculation, it utilizes the Google Maps API, which quickly and accurately calculates routes and returns information about them.
- Published
- 2023